Transaction 775d68fb74d29a72a932678234712e8f69451dda858077c46a85aa1e6af3391d
1 Input
1 Output
-
775d68fb74d29a72a932678234712e8f69451dda858077c46a85aa1e6af3391d:0
- value
- 38101062
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ddb8790ffd854079b45d1d754f0705dbfb135dd3
- address
- bc1qmku8jrlas4q8ndzar4657pc9m0a3xhwncedd23